Output 80e06729620394fb46827fadc4133f930d165b0c86e66a8858f48e940ec70c2d:0

value
100000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dddaeea1429091252ce60d7d9f123b220b2d5808 OP_EQUAL
address
3Mv5XcNLUXQ3XbbnCnvsDwcpJrbbaU477y
transaction
80e06729620394fb46827fadc4133f930d165b0c86e66a8858f48e940ec70c2d
spent
true